Sarzora to Sindhudurg

Updated: 21 May 2026

The journey from Sarzora to Sindhudurg covers approximately 110 km along the scenic NH 66. You will cross the Goa-Maharashtra border at Polem, entering the Konkan belt. Driving is the most efficient method, taking roughly 3 hours depending on traffic at the border check-post. Public buses are available from Margao, but they require a change at Sawantwadi. The route is famous for its lush greenery and proximity to the Arabian Sea.

Total Distance: 110 km driving distance, 85 km straight-line distance.
Fastest Way
Private car or taxi, taking 3 hours via NH 66.
Cheapest Way
State transport bus, costing approximately 350 INR with a change at Sawantwadi.

Travel Tips
  • Border Crossing
    Expect minor delays at the Polem border check-post during peak hours.
  • Local Transport
    Auto-rickshaws are the primary mode of transport within Sindhudurg town.
  • Currency
    Carry sufficient cash as many small shops in rural areas do not accept digital payments.
  • Language
    Marathi is the primary language, though Konkani is widely understood.
  • Connectivity
    Mobile network can be patchy in remote coastal stretches; download offline maps.
Safety Tips
  • Road Conditions
    NH 66 is currently under expansion; drive cautiously near construction zones.
  • Night Travel
    Avoid driving late at night on the ghat sections due to limited lighting.
  • Water Safety
    Follow local warnings before entering the sea at Tarkarli or Malvan beaches.
  • Emergency
    Keep the contact number of the nearest police station in Malvan saved.
People Also Ask
  • Is there a direct train to Sindhudurg?
    No, the nearest major railway station is Kankavli or Sindhudurg station on the Konkan Railway line.
  • What is the best way to reach Sindhudurg from Goa?
    Driving via NH 66 is the most convenient and fastest method.
  • Are there tolls on this route?
    Yes, there are toll plazas on NH 66 between Goa and Maharashtra.
  • Can I take a ferry from Goa to Sindhudurg?
    No, there is no direct passenger ferry service between these two locations.
  • Is the road safe for solo travelers?
    Yes, the route is well-traveled and generally safe during daylight hours.

Things to Do in Sindhudurg
1
Sindhudurg Fort
Explore this 17th-century sea fort built by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j. It is accessible by ferry from Malvan jetty.
2
Tarkarli Beach
Famous for its clear blue waters and scuba diving activities. It is located just a short drive from the main town.
3
Malvan Market
Visit for authentic Malvani seafood and local spices. The market is vibrant and offers fresh catch daily.
4
Rock Garden
A beautiful garden located on the rocky shores of Malvan. It offers a panoramic view of the sunset over the Arabian Sea.
